Common Join-3732516400-A.exe Errors on Windows
Encountering errors associated with Join-3732516400-A.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to Join-3732516400-A.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.
- Error 0xc0000005: Also known as Access Violation Error, it happens when the application tries to access the location of the memory that is already used by another .exe file, which results in a conflict.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This error typically occurs when the user tries to execute a program that is not compatible with their version of Windows or when the file is corrupted or incomplete.
- Blue Screen of Death (BSOD): This alert comes up when the system runs into a critical error leading to a crash. This could be triggered by hardware malfunctions, driver incompatibility, or significant software glitches impacting the system's overall stability.
- Runtime Errors: This error message occurs when a program encounters a problem during its execution. This could be due to issues like software bugs, memory leaks, or conflicts with other running programs.
- Join-3732516400-A.exe File Not Executing: Sometimes, despite double-clicking an .exe file, the program might not start. This could be due to incorrect file permissions, system issues, or conflicting software.

Run the Windows Memory Diagnostic Tool

How to run a Windows Memory Diagnostic test to check for Join-3732516400-A.exe errors related to memory issues.

-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Windows Memory Diagnostic
in the search bar and press Enter.

-
In the Windows Memory Diagnostic window, click on Restart now and check for problems (recommended).

-
Your computer will restart and the memory diagnostic will run automatically. It might take some time.

-
After the diagnostic, your computer will restart again. You can check the results in the notification area on your desktop.
